-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第4章 网络通信协议 ? 主要内容:本章主要介绍IP、TCP、应用层协议,IP地址的使用、路由协议及算法,以及下一代网际协议IPv6。 ? 重点与难点:IP地址和子网掩码的使用方法,TCP、IP、路由协议。 4.1 IP 4.1.1 IP数据报格式和IP的工作原理 1.IP数据报格式 2.IP的工作原理 4.1.2 IP地址和子网掩码 1.IP地址 (1)IP地址的分类和组成 (2)IP地址中的特殊地址和私有地址 ① 特殊地址:在使用IP地址时,还要知道下列地址是保留作为特殊用途的,用户一般不使用。 ● 全0的网络号码,表示本网络。 ● 全1的网络号码。 ● 全0的主机号码,表示该IP地址是某个网的网络地址。 ● 全1的主机号码,表示为广播地址,即对该网络上所有的主机进行广播。 ● 全0的IP地址,即0.0. 0.0。 ● 网络号码为127.X.X.X,这里X为0~255之间的任意数。 ? 这种地址用于网络软件测试及本机进程间的通信,称为回送(Loop Back)地址。 ● 全1的IP地址55,表示为本网络内部的广播地址,称为有限广播地址(Limited Broadcast Address)。 ② 私有地址:所谓私有地址就是在互联网上不使用,而被用在局域网中。 ? 私有地址属于非注册地址,专门为组织机构内部使用。 ? 私有地址的范围如下: ● A类为~55。 ● B类为~55。 ● C类为~55。 2.子网掩码 3.ARP 4.1.3 IP路由 4.2 TCP和UDP 4.2.1 TCP ? TCP报文只有一种格式,各种不同的功能(连续、断连、响应……)是靠其中的若干码位来实现的。 ? 现有的6个码位如下: ● URG:紧急指针域有效。 ● ACK:确认域有效。 ● PSH:Push操作,立即递交到应用。 ● RST:连接复位。 ● SYN:同步。 ● FIN:字节流服务的最后一段。 TCP连接的建立采用3次握手的方法 (1)第一次握手:建立连接时,客户端发送SYN包(syn=j)到服务器,并进入SYN_SEND状态,等待服务器确认。对应于客户端的Connect函数。 (2)第二次握手:服务器收到SYN包,首先确认客户端的SYN(ack=j+1),同时自己也发送一个SYN包(syn=k),即SYN+ACK包,此时服务器进入SYN_RECV状态。对应于服务器端的Accept函数。 (3)第三次握手:客户端收到服务器的SYN+ACK包,向服务器发送确认包ACK(ack=k+1),此包发送完毕,客户端和服务器进入ESTABLISHED状态,完成3次握手。对应于客户端的Connect函数。 4.2.2 UDP 4.3 应用层协议 4.3.1 DNS域名系统 ? 在美国,Internet最高层的域名包括以下几类: .int——国际组织 .com——商业组织 .edu——教育组织 .gov——政府组织 .mil——军事组织 .org——非商业组织 .net——网络组织 .firm——商业公司 .store——商品销售企业 .web——与WWW相关的实体 .art——文化和娱乐实体 .info——提供信息服务的实体 .nom——个体或个人 4.3.2 FTP ? 文件传输协议(File Transfer Protocol,FTP)使用客户机/服务器模式。 4.3.3 Telnet ? Telnet是一个终端仿真协议,它定义了网络虚拟终端机的规范,屏蔽了不同计算机系统对键盘的不同解释。 4.3.4 SMTP ? 简单邮件传输协议(Simple Mail Transfer Protocol,SMTP)是一个简单的ASCII协议。 4.3.5 TFTP ? 简单文件传输协议(Trivial File Transfer Protocol,TFTP)的“Trivial”的原意是“没有什么价值”,但译为“简单”更能反映此协议的特点。 4.3.6 HTTP ? 超文本传输协议(HTTP)的发展是万维网协会(World Wide Web Consortium)和Internet工作小组(Internet Engineering Task Force)合作的结果,他们最终发布了一系列的RFC,其中最著名的就是RFC 2616。 4.3.7 POP3 ? POP3是邮局协议的第3个版本,它是规定个人计算机如何连接到互联网上的邮件服务器进行收发邮件的协议。 4.4 路由协议 4.4.1 路由概述 ? 所谓路由就是指报文分组发送的路径信息。 1.路由表 ? 路由表中有以下3种类型的映射:
您可能关注的文档
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第04章 局域网技术.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第05章 网络互联.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第06章 广域网技术2011版.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第07章 网络安全和网络管理.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第08章 网络操作系统.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第09章 接入网技术.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第10章 网络工程与组网技术.ppt
- 计算机网络技术与应用 教学课件 作者 李俊生 王欣 第11章 网络工程案例分析、讨论.ppt
- 计算机网络技术与应用 教学课件 作者 刘冰 第01章 计算机网络的基本概念.ppt
- 计算机网络技术与应用 教学课件 作者 刘冰 第02章 数据通信技术.ppt
- 计算机网络技术与应用 中国通信学会普通高等教育“十二五”规划教材立项项目 教学课件 作者 夏素霞 23235第5章计算机局域网.ppt
- 计算机网络技术与应用 中国通信学会普通高等教育“十二五”规划教材立项项目 教学课件 作者 夏素霞 23235第6章网络互连.ppt
- 计算机网络技术与应用 中国通信学会普通高等教育“十二五”规划教材立项项目 教学课件 作者 夏素霞 23235第7章网络操作系统的管理与应用.ppt
- 计算机网络技术与应用 中国通信学会普通高等教育“十二五”规划教材立项项目 教学课件 作者 夏素霞 23235第8章路由与交换设备应用.ppt
- 计算机网络技术与应用 中国通信学会普通高等教育“十二五”规划教材立项项目 教学课件 作者 夏素霞 23235第9章网络系统综合应用.ppt
- 计算机网络技术与应用简明教程 教学课件 作者 978 7 302 16459 3 ch01.ppt
- 计算机网络技术与应用简明教程 教学课件 作者 978 7 302 16459 3 ch02.ppt
- 计算机网络技术与应用简明教程 教学课件 作者 978 7 302 16459 3 ch03.ppt
- 计算机网络技术与应用简明教程 教学课件 作者 978 7 302 16459 3 ch04.ppt
- 计算机网络技术与应用简明教程 教学课件 作者 978 7 302 16459 3 ch05.ppt
文档评论(0)